Paper 1: The broad gap between research on asphaltic concrete specimens prepared in laboratory bench-type equipment and test roads or public highways has been narrowed by providing full-scale paving equipment in a research facility. This facility permits asphaltic concrete pavement construction under conditions of control which cannot be reached in field operations. Paper 2: Laboratory and field data have been collected from 12 regular contract hot-mix asphaltic concrete paving projects in various areas of Texas for the purpose of comparing laboratory and field densities. Paper 3 proposes a mechanism by which mixes can be unstable at high temperatures during rolling and still be quite stable by normal design criteria.

Paper 1: The results of comprehensive laboratory tests on asphalt paving mixtures with chrysotile asbestos are described. Paper 2: Data are presented on 1. progressive hardening and embrittlement of the asphalt cement with aging, 2. loss of adhesion of the asphalt cement to the aggregate with the resultant lower compressive strengths due to water displacement of the asphalt binder at the asphalt-aggregate interface, 3. progressive loss of water resistance of the asphalt cement as the asphalt hardens, and 4. progressive loss of the ability of the asphalt binder to readhere to the aggregate after displacement by water. Paper 3: The viscoelastic behavior of bitumens varies with film thickness. therefore, for correlation of laboratory testing with field performance in bituminous pavements, it is important to match the geometry of testing to geometry of end use.
